FAQ: How do I unlock the pricing-experiment config?

The Farelight ticket-pricing experiment stores its variant weights in an encrypted bundle so reviewers can't accidentally leak live price points in a diff. When reviewing changes to the experiment branch, decrypt the bundle locally before running the comparison script; otherwise the assertions will fail with opaque checksum errors. Decryption requires the recovery passphrase, which is recorded immediately below for reviewer convenience.

vault phrase of yaguf-hahaf = druath-holix

## Data Stores: Health Checks Behind the Load Balancer

Plugin authors targeting the Ferndale Gateway should know that the primary store sits behind a round-robin balancer that probes each replica every five seconds. A replica failing three consecutive probes is drained automatically, so plugins must tolerate brief reconnects. Do not pin to a single node; always route through the balancer endpoint. For integration testing against the shared staging store, use the following connection string.

database URL for bahop-yagep: mssql://sildor_svc:35ha7jz@db-fb6d.nelvrodyn.example:5432/casath

## Pilot: Bramleigh Stores (Managers Only)

The Corvessa checkout pilot runs in six Bramleigh locations through Q3. Branch managers must log footfall and basket data weekly and escalate hardware faults within 24 hours. Do not discuss terms with Bramleigh staff; all commercial questions go to Dena Holt. Review the confidential note that follows carefully.

internal memo for tagag-yawig: Project Wenir slips by one quarter because of the audit delay.